Best Dispersed Camping near Falls City, NE
Dispersed camping options near Falls City, Nebraska include Hoot Owl Bend in Missouri, Atchison State Fishing Lake in Kansas, and Elrod Mill Access in Missouri. These primitive sites offer basic off-grid camping experiences with minimal to no facilities. Hoot Owl Bend provides tent and RV camping accessible by boat, drive-in, or walk-in, though reviews indicate some confusion about private property boundaries. Pets are allowed, but the area lacks toilets, water, and other amenities. A camper noted, "There is a nice walk towards the water, just wear pants and closed shoes to avoid the stinging nettle."
Atchison State Fishing Lake offers the most facilities among these options, with toilets, picnic tables, and fire rings. Located about 30 miles from Falls City, this Kansas backcountry site has a 7-day stay limit and provides a quieter experience. "We're the only ones camping here. Some people come to fish during the day but it's dead at night," one visitor reported. Elrod Mill Access provides the most primitive experience with no documented amenities, making it suitable for self-sufficient campers seeking solitude. All three locations require campers to pack in water and supplies and practice Leave No Trace principles.
